InternalBufferOverflowException Конструкторы
Определение
Важно!
Некоторые сведения относятся к предварительной версии продукта, в которую до выпуска могут быть внесены существенные изменения. Майкрософт не предоставляет никаких гарантий, явных или подразумеваемых, относительно приведенных здесь сведений.
Инициализирует новый экземпляр класса InternalBufferOverflowException.
Перегрузки
| Имя | Описание |
|---|---|
| InternalBufferOverflowException() |
Инициализирует новый экземпляр InternalBufferOverflowException класса по умолчанию. |
| InternalBufferOverflowException(String) |
Инициализирует новый экземпляр InternalBufferOverflowException класса с указанным сообщением об ошибке. |
| InternalBufferOverflowException(SerializationInfo, StreamingContext) |
Устаревшие..
Инициализирует новый пустой экземпляр InternalBufferOverflowException класса, который сериализуется с помощью указанных SerializationInfo и StreamingContext объектов. |
| InternalBufferOverflowException(String, Exception) |
Инициализирует новый экземпляр InternalBufferOverflowException класса с отображаемым сообщением и заданным внутренним исключением. |
InternalBufferOverflowException()
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
Инициализирует новый экземпляр InternalBufferOverflowException класса по умолчанию.
public:
InternalBufferOverflowException();
public InternalBufferOverflowException();
Public Sub New ()
Комментарии
Эти конструкторы используются компонентом для обозначения ошибки. Используйте их только в том случае, если расширение класса или .NET Framework. Это исключение указывает на переполнение внутреннего буфера, и пользователи должны выполнить соответствующие действия в коде, чтобы обеспечить правильное восстановление. Причина переполнения часто слишком много изменений в короткий период времени, что приводит к переполнению внутреннего буфера уведомлений. Чтобы устранить эту проблему, используйте FileSystemWatcher.NotifyFilterFileSystemWatcher.IncludeSubdirectories свойства для фильтрации нежелательных уведомлений об изменениях. Можно также увеличить размер внутреннего буфера через FileSystemWatcher.InternalBufferSize свойство. Тем не менее, увеличение размера буфера является дорогостоящим, поэтому сохраните буфер как можно меньше.
См. также раздел
Применяется к
InternalBufferOverflowException(String)
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
Инициализирует новый экземпляр InternalBufferOverflowException класса с указанным сообщением об ошибке.
public:
InternalBufferOverflowException(System::String ^ message);
public InternalBufferOverflowException(string? message);
public InternalBufferOverflowException(string message);
new System.IO.InternalBufferOverflowException : string -> System.IO.InternalBufferOverflowException
Public Sub New (message As String)
Параметры
- message
- String
Сообщение, которое необходимо указать для исключения.
Комментарии
Эти конструкторы используются компонентом для обозначения ошибки. Используйте их только в том случае, если расширение класса или .NET Framework. Это исключение указывает на переполнение внутреннего буфера, и пользователи должны выполнить соответствующие действия в коде, чтобы обеспечить правильное восстановление. Причина переполнения часто слишком много изменений в короткий период времени, что приводит к переполнению внутреннего буфера уведомлений. Чтобы устранить эту проблему, используйте FileSystemWatcher.NotifyFilterFileSystemWatcher.IncludeSubdirectories свойства для фильтрации нежелательных уведомлений об изменениях. Можно также увеличить размер внутреннего буфера через FileSystemWatcher.InternalBufferSize свойство. Тем не менее, увеличение размера буфера является дорогостоящим, поэтому сохраните буфер как можно меньше.
См. также раздел
Применяется к
InternalBufferOverflowException(SerializationInfo, StreamingContext)
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
Внимание
This API supports obsolete formatter-based serialization. It should not be called or extended by application code.
Инициализирует новый пустой экземпляр InternalBufferOverflowException класса, который сериализуется с помощью указанных SerializationInfo и StreamingContext объектов.
protected:
InternalBufferOverflowException(System::Runtime::Serialization::SerializationInfo ^ info, System::Runtime::Serialization::StreamingContext context);
[System.Obsolete("This API supports obsolete formatter-based serialization. It should not be called or extended by application code.", DiagnosticId="SYSLIB0051", UrlFormat="https://aka.ms/dotnet-warnings/{0}")]
protected InternalBufferOverflowException(System.Runtime.Serialization.SerializationInfo info, System.Runtime.Serialization.StreamingContext context);
protected InternalBufferOverflowException(System.Runtime.Serialization.SerializationInfo info, System.Runtime.Serialization.StreamingContext context);
[<System.Obsolete("This API supports obsolete formatter-based serialization. It should not be called or extended by application code.", DiagnosticId="SYSLIB0051", UrlFormat="https://aka.ms/dotnet-warnings/{0}")>]
new System.IO.InternalBufferOverflowException : System.Runtime.Serialization.SerializationInfo * System.Runtime.Serialization.StreamingContext -> System.IO.InternalBufferOverflowException
new System.IO.InternalBufferOverflowException : System.Runtime.Serialization.SerializationInfo * System.Runtime.Serialization.StreamingContext -> System.IO.InternalBufferOverflowException
Protected Sub New (info As SerializationInfo, context As StreamingContext)
Параметры
- info
- SerializationInfo
Сведения, необходимые для сериализации InternalBufferOverflowException объекта.
- context
- StreamingContext
Источник и назначение сериализованного потока, связанного с InternalBufferOverflowException объектом.
- Атрибуты
Применяется к
InternalBufferOverflowException(String, Exception)
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
- Исходный код:
- InternalBufferOverflowException.cs
Инициализирует новый экземпляр InternalBufferOverflowException класса с отображаемым сообщением и заданным внутренним исключением.
public:
InternalBufferOverflowException(System::String ^ message, Exception ^ inner);
public InternalBufferOverflowException(string? message, Exception? inner);
public InternalBufferOverflowException(string message, Exception inner);
new System.IO.InternalBufferOverflowException : string * Exception -> System.IO.InternalBufferOverflowException
Public Sub New (message As String, inner As Exception)
Параметры
- message
- String
Сообщение, которое необходимо указать для исключения.
- inner
- Exception
Внутреннее исключение.
Комментарии
Эти конструкторы используются компонентом для обозначения ошибки. Используйте их только в том случае, если расширение класса или .NET Framework. Это исключение указывает на переполнение внутреннего буфера, и пользователи должны выполнить соответствующие действия в коде, чтобы обеспечить правильное восстановление. Причина переполнения часто слишком много изменений в короткий период времени, что приводит к переполнению внутреннего буфера уведомлений. Чтобы устранить эту проблему, используйте FileSystemWatcher.NotifyFilterFileSystemWatcher.IncludeSubdirectories свойства для фильтрации нежелательных уведомлений об изменениях. Можно также увеличить размер внутреннего буфера через FileSystemWatcher.InternalBufferSize свойство. Тем не менее, увеличение размера буфера является дорогостоящим, поэтому сохраните буфер как можно меньше.